The Lincoln Highway was America's first national memorial to President Abraham Lincoln, predating the 1922 dedication of the Lincoln Memorial in Washington, D.C., by nine years. The Lincoln Highway was the first transcontinental road for automobiles in the United States, dedicated in 1913. Skip to main content Hello, Sign in. The Lincoln Highway Association was created in 1913 to promote the road using private and corporate donations. The Lincoln Highway is one of the oldest transcontinental highway routes in America designed for automobiles. Lincoln Highway’s Origins In 1912, Carl Fisher, the entrepreneur who had founded the Indianapolis Motor Speedway, thought America needed a coast-to-coast highway. In gearing up for the 100 th anniversary of the Lincoln Highway in 2013, the Lincoln Highway Association released a complete, definitive online map of the entire highway, from New York City to San Francisco, freely available on the Association’s Website. The Lincoln Highway became part of pre-1927 Route 1 between New Brunswick and Elizabeth in 1916 and pre-1927 Route 13 between Trenton and New Brunswick in 1917. So carries on the Automobile Club of Southern California as an affiliate of the American Automobile Association, popularly referred to as AAA. When the project appeared stalled, Henry Joy, the president of Packard Motor Car Co., suggested naming the road after Abraham Lincoln, a move that reignited support for the project. In answer to your second question, the Automobile Club of Southern California published strip maps for other sections of the Lincoln Highway, such as Lincoln Highway from Philadelphia to New York and Lincoln Highway from Ely to Salt Lake City. As to whether they published a set of strip maps covering the distance from San Francisco to Omaha, we have not come across such a set. Much of U.S. 30 has been rebuilt as a 4-lane divided highway, but most of the original Lincoln Highway route still exists and has been well marked by the Mid-Ohio Chapter and the Ohio Lincoln Highway League. Conceived in 1912 by the entrepreneur and racing enthusiast Carl G. Fisher, it ran from New York to San Francisco, passing through thirteen states and spanning some 3,389 miles. This is a 1913 Lincoln Highway Association and American Automobile Association map of the proposed route for the Lincoln Highway, what would become the first transcontinental automobile road and the first national memorial to Abraham Lincoln. In 1928, the highway was redirected through a portion of West Virginia, thus it passed through fourteen states and more than 700 cities. With help from fellow industrialists Frank Seiberling and Henry Joy, an improved, hard-surfaced road was envisioned that would stretch almost 3400 miles from coast to coast, New York to San Francisco, over the shortest practical route. Among the many sets of strip maps that they produced, one of the most sought after by collectors is of the Lincoln Highway from Omaha to Chicago and Philadelphia, a set made up of 24 maps.
